Christy Turlington

From 20°C to 15°C: Though the sun is still shining, the temperature is getting quite frosty. Be best friends with a puffer jacket - it'll take you places while keeping you feeling nice and toasty as Christy Turlington stylishly demonstrates. (Photo: Getty)

Sarah Jessica Parker

10°C to 5°C: While everyone else is trembling, you're walking on the streets comfortably like you would any other day. Because with a heat-trapping puffer coat on your back and artful layering à la Sarah Jessica Parker, you can be sure that the cold will not bother you as you run your daily errands in style. Kate Bosworth

5°C and below: It may appear lightweight, but a military coat is THE heavy-duty outerwear you need to protect yourself from the incredible freeze. Furthermore, if it works for the ever-so-chic Kate Bosworth, it should work for you too. (Photo: Getty)

Taylor Hill

From 15°C to 10°C: As casual as it may be, don't underestimate the strength of the bomber-style blouson when it comes to keeping you warm. Taylor Hill chooses one with a criss-cross diamond design - a subtle element that makes all the difference to help her stand out from the crowd. (Photo: Getty)

Karlie Kloss

From 25°C to 20°C: The trench coat is just the layering piece to throw on when the temperature is at the brink of getting low. Karlie Kloss layers a trench coat casually over a crew neck number, keeping herself effortlessly chic and comfortable on a chilly street. (Photo: Getty)
